My driver window has been acting screwy lately ie: stopping halfway up or down and coming off the track...

Anyway, I took the door apart and found that the rear most roller has eaten itself so small that it won't stay in the track any longer. And it doesn't look like the roller is replaceable. So I have another window in my parts car but I'm stumped as to how it comes out. I've unbolted the entire regulator mechanism, but the ends have rivets that look to be getting in the way for the plastic sliders to come out.

I hope I don't have to drill any rivets out. If there's anther way please let me know!
 
Well, turns out I saved myself a bunch of work! What happened was the little plastic roller had come apart from the little ball that it snaps onto. It was still lodged at the top of the track so it was hard to see. I reached up there and pulled it back down. It snapped right back on and all was good!
